Members of the Municipality of Westlake Gladstone – Local 454 are the latest Manitobans to unionize with the MGEU!

Local members work throughout the municipality’s Public Works and Water Utility departments, which include the recycling depot and waste disposal grounds, in roles ranging from administration to equipment operator.

“Like so many of our members, these folks provide vital services to their neighbours,” said MGEU President Michelle Gawronsky. “And that winter storm we had a few weeks ago highlights just how much Manitobans rely on such services when the going gets tough.”

The next step for the new members is to elect a Local Executive and bargain their first contract. Addressing fair wages -- they are amongst the lowest paid of RM employees in the province -- and hours of work will be priorities.

“Our union is eager to begin working with them to ensure they have the kind of voice, and receive the kind of respect they deserve, while on the job,” Gawronsky said.
